A copy of the latest Annual Resource Guide is attached below. LEADERSHIP MANUAL The Leadership Manual is a resource guide for synodical, cluster and congregational leaders. It includes an explanation of the four expressions of the Women of the ELCA - churchwide, synodical, cluster (or conference) and congregational - as well as job descriptions for the leadership of each expression. It also includes forms such as a sample constitution, cluster meeting reports, and congregational unit updates. CHURCHWIDE ORGANIZATION

A copy of the revised Leadership Manual is attached below. THE SOUTHEASTERN WEAVER The Southeastern Weaver is the official newsletter of the Southeastern Synod Women of the ELCA. It is published four time a year and contains all the latest information about the synodical board, convention, and programs of our organization. PUBLICATIONS OF THE CHURCHWIDE ORGANIZATION Café: Stirring the Spirit Within is an award-winning web-based magazine for women who want to build Community, participate in Advocacy, strengthen Faith, and strive toward Enlightenment. Bold Connections is the free monthly e-newsletter of Women of the ELCA offering news and information on our programs and activities. Interchange is t he official newsle tter of the Women of the ELCA. It is also available in Spanish (Intercambio).
